Compare VPS Hosting Vs Dedicated Server

What are the different between vps hosting and dedicated server hosting, what is the meaning of virtual private server. A virtually available private server, are you still getting a private server? To explain this in simple form, imagine a dedicated server that is partitioned into few accounts, and each of these accounts have fraction of the server resources including RAM and CPU usage. Each accounts run independently and unknown of other account existence. Thats what a vps hosting plan is, its a fraction of dedicated server that is partition by software. To learn more about virtual private server and hosting, following details would help!

“Besides shared hosting, there is VPS hosting and dedicated hosting. VPS hosting is very similar to dedicated hosting in many ways. So how do you compare between the two and come to a buying decision?

First of all, make sure that you are clear about your own goals. What are your plans for your website? Is it going to be a static website that is chocked full of articles? Or is it going to be a website that offers free tools and applications? Will it be a community based site that will grow by itself? Once you know the direction that the site is heading, it’s much easier to come to a buying decision.

For static sites, you don’t need a VPS or a dedicated server. Unless you intend to host hundreds of sites, a shared hosting account will be good enough. But if you are running a community based or app based site, you are going to need a VPS or a dedicated service. Let’s explore some of the similarities.

Both VPS and dedicated hosting gives you full control of the server. As the admin, you can customize the hosting environment. You can’t do that in a shared environment.

Both types of hosting gives you a fixed amount of server resources. These resources (i.e. RAM and hard disk space) are allocated to your account, and they are for your use only. In a shared environment, the resources are shared. That is why some websites tend to load slower on a shared server, even though it’s just a static website. Other sites may be using up a portion of the resources. On a VPS or dedicated server, you will not experience this issue.

To come to a wise buying decision, you have to consider the differences.

A VPS reside on the same server, but it’s really a virtual server. That means no physical server exist. The VPS is partitioned using sophisticated server software. The VPS operates and work like a standalone server but in reality, it’s still on a shared server. However, the software is able to isolate the server into different “compartments” so that one “compartment” won’t affect the other.

For this reason, you can expect VPS servers to offer smaller amount of resources, since the resources are “split” among the various partitions. Resources must be your key deciding factor. A VPS may offer just about 512MB or RAM, while a dedicated server can offer up to 2GB of RAM or more.

Obviously, having a dedicated server ensures that your site is more scalable. Of course, if your website is never intended to reach such a stage, hosting it on a dedicated server would be a waste of resources. The majority of the websites require only a shared server or a VPS server.

For community sites that are immensely popular, a dedicated server is a must. If you a starting a new site, you don’t have to sign up for a dedicated machine immediately. You can sign up for a VPS account, and migrate to a dedicated environment if your website becomes popular enough.

Benefits of VPS Hosting (Virtual Private Server)

Virtual private server hosting is what webmaster sought after when they want to upgrade from shared web hosting plan that only offering small fraction of server resources and performance. When your website grows bigger everyday, you will need more server processing to handle the growing visitors and website usage, shared web hosting will easily overload and caused your account banned forever. Thats two main reason webmaster are buying vps hosting plan and wish to gain more dedicated server resources at fraction of price compare to dedicated server hosting.

Following are more reason people upgrading to vps plan, and this are the list of benefits you get from vps hosting!

If you are serious about your online business, you may wish to take a closer look at VPS hosting. What exactly is VPS? And how does it benefit your business?

VPS is short for Virtual Private Server. A VPS hosting plan gives you complete control over your own hosting account. It’s almost as if you are the owner of a dedicated server. However, a VPS is not the same as having a dedicated server. It is just a virtual segment of the server. In other words, there may be other hosting accounts on the same machine, but these accounts do not impact your VPS account. The virtual segment is created using special software, and the goal here is to allocate dedicated resources to you without having to setup a new machine.

This allows you to enjoy all the benefits of running a private server without having to undertake the costs of setting up a dedicated server. A VPS hosting account may cost you between $50 to $100, depending on the amount of resources allocated to your account. A dedicated hosting account can easily cost you $200 or more each month. So by using a VPS account to host your sites, you enjoy a massive savings of 50% or more upfront. Now let’s take a look at some of the benefits of owning a VPS account.

1) Administrative rights and access.

A VPS account gives you full admin rights. It’s almost as if you are running the server in your own home. You are given virtual access to the root directory of the account. You may then install and configure the server anyway you like. Remember, whatever you do doesn’t affect all the other accounts on the same server (and vice versa). So you are free to pretty much do what you like with the server.

This is important for some webmasters because some software require special components to function properly. But you can’t install third party components in a shared hosting environment. You can, however, buy and install third party components on a VPS account.

2) Cost savings.

Compared to a dedicated server, a VPS hosting account offers immense cost savings. You do not, however, enjoy the same amount of resources that you get with a dedicated server. For this reason, a VPS account is ideal for mid-sized websites. You don’t really need a full-fledged server to run your site, but you do require dedicated resources. In this case, a VPS account is perfect.

3) More reliability.

In shared environment, you never know when an inexperienced webmaster may bring the whole machine down. This happens from time to time because webmasters upload scripts that hog too much resources. If the server goes down, everyone is affected. However, if you are using a VPS account, you don’t have to worry about what the other webmasters are doing. The resources are dedicated to your account and you will not be affected adversely. If reliability is important to you, paying a little more for a VPS account may be worth it.
